Ride The Wave Foundation (RTW), a non-profit organization, was established in 2023. We offer free business training to individuals who feel marginalized by society, seek assistance, and aspire to improve their lives.

Empathy and Understanding — How to Lead with Presence, Not Performance w/ Jeff & Javon - Tide Talk
Welcome to Episode 11 of Tide Talk, the official short-form podcast from Ride The Wave Foundation, hosted by Jeff Fisher and Javon Blue.
This week’s principle is one of the most essential in human connection, leadership, and mentorship:
Empathy and Understanding
In this 15-minute episode, Jeff and Javon explore what it really means to show empathy — not just feel sympathy or offer advice, but to be fully present with another person’s pain or process.
Whether you're mentoring someone, leading a team, supporting a loved one, or engaging a stranger, empathy is the gateway to emotional safety and real trust.
🎧 In this episode, you'll learn:
• Why empathy matters more than quick solutions
• The difference between sympathy and deep understanding
• How to show up with presence — not performance
• Real-life mentorship and faith-based reflections from the field
• Tools to help you stay present, calm, and heart-centered in conversation
Empathy is not a soft skill. It's a sacred one. And it has the power to transform every room you walk into.
